India's Got Latent Row: Vishal Dadlani Defends Samay Raina By Calling The Outrage 'Nonsense'

Vishal Dadlani slams govt's attempt to control online content amid Samay Raina's legal trouble over an inappropriate joke.

New Delhi: Ranveer Allahbadia's controversial joke on ‘India's Got Latent’ has put comedian Samay Raina in serious trouble. Outrage has been triggered by the joke, which included a nasty remark about "parental sex." However, Music composer Vishal Dadlani has defended Raina, calling the outcry "nonsense."

Vishal, who has been the panellist on ‘India's Got Latent’, shared his thoughts on the current controversy. Taking to Instagram stories, he said that it was a way for the government to control online material and take attention away from more important problems. 

Referring to Ranveer Allahbadia's joke, Vishal Dadlani wrote, "Would you let #SamayRaina feel up your hairy arms every day, or join in once to stop the absolutely hypocritical prudish nonsense that's going on right now?"

He continued by saying, "The government wanted to control online content. They've been trying and getting stopped for a long time. Now, in this wave of TV-generated outrage, people are giving away their own freedom. Not to mention… 'what Kumbh stampede-deaths?' Samjhe?"

About ‘India's Got Latent’ Controversy

Samay Raina has been prohibited by the Supreme Court from hosting any further episodes of ‘India's Got Latent’ till further notice. In the midst of all this legal drama, Samay Raina has removed every episode of 'India's Got Latent' off his YouTube site and is on a stand-up tour in the US and Canada with Samay Raina Unfiltered.

Samay addressed the situation on social media saying, “Everything that is happening has been too much for me to handle. I have removed all India’s Got Latent videos from my channel. My only objective was to make people laugh and have a good time. I will fully cooperate with all agencies to ensure their inquiries are concluded fairly. Thank you.”

The Indian Supreme Court has also criticised Ranveer for his comments on Samay's program and ordered him to turn up his passport, prohibiting him from leaving the nation without permission.
